Second REALexperience set for Thursday

More than 100 pupils are expected to attend the second REALexperience evening on Thursday, 7 July, to be hosted by Rainbow Bodyshops Farnborough from 5 and 8pm.

The REALexperience, an initiative introduced by Bob Linwood of AutoRaise, is intended to encourage the next generation into the industry. Through his family’s charity REAL, the Ethan Rees Linwood Memorial Fund, Bob is pledging £10,000 to help AutoRaise Affiliated repairers engage with 14 to 16 year olds to address the acute skill shortage and start attracting young people in to the industry. This donation is offered under their REALexperience initiative.

The Rainbow Bodyshops/AutoRaise evening will include practical demonstrations on vehicle repair by its own technicians. Suppliers and product manufacturers are also invited to demonstrate their own products and services.

Rainbow Bodyshops has already engaged with a number of secondary schools in the area and says the response has been very encouraging. It hopes the evening will encourage pupils to pursue an apprenticeship at Rainbow Bodyshops.

The AutoRaise Apprenticeship Standard was recently signed off by government and is now the only Accident Repair Industry Apprenticeship that is recognised and that repairers will be able to receive government funding for.
